Happening at the Sambhar Lake, the Sambhar Festival is an exciting three-day extravaganza that kicks off on 17th February. Jaipur district administration and the state tourism department are organising this festival together, to promote tourism in the state. The three-day festival will feature exciting programmes, such as full moon events, kite flying, camel riding, parasailing, ATV riding, birdwatching, motorcycle rally, and even a photography competition.

Some More Highlights Of The Festival

Moreover, there are also plans for the Sambhar Salt Processing tour and folk programmes. Visitors can also expect to see several folk performances by local artists that will definitely keep them entertained. Offering a great opportunity to learn more about this lake, a special talk show has also been planned. This will acquaint visitors with the history and heritage of the lake while also imparting information about all the local and migratory birds found in the Sambal Area.

About Sambhar Salt Lake

Did you know Sambhar Salt Lake is the largest inland saline lake in India? Yes, the entire area is covered with narrow tracks of mini salt trains. In fact, not many are aware but Sambhar Lake is the next best place to witness incredibly large gatherings of flamingos after Rann of Kutch in Gujarat. Additionally, Bollywood movies like Highway, Kai Po Che, PK, Super 30, and even Ramleela have been shot here!
